Position Overview: Senior Management Accountant
In this hybrid role (60% in-office, 40% remote), you'll support our UK & I Asset Management team, delivering financial services for renewable energy assets like onshore wind farms, solar farms, and storage farms.
Responsibilities include:
* Supervising monthly management accounts
* Serving as the primary business partner for client-related issues
* Preparing cashflow forecasts and distribution calculations
* Coordinating the annual budgeting process
* Ensuring compliance with statutory and regulatory requirements
* Managing bank compliance models and loan covenant calculations
* Reviewing VAT returns and preparing statutory accounts
* Onboarding new projects and improving accounting processes
Required Knowledge and Skills:
* Strong accounting knowledge (IFRS, FRS 102, FRS 101, UK GAAP)
* Excellent technical accounting skills
* Ability to analyse and scrutinize numbers
* Good communication skills and adaptability
*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and accounting systems
Experience and Qualifications:
* Qualified accountant (ACA/ACCA/CIMA) with 5+ years in renewables or a similar industry
* Experience in management accounting within a commercial organization
* Handling multiple entities and clients
* ERP system experience (Agresso/Business World a plus)
